Want to wring more funds from your budget? Groceries can devour a large chunk of your earnings, but with some savvy moves, you can reduce that expense down. First, make a thorough meal plan for the week and stick to it. This helps prevent impulse buys at the store. Next, become yourself into a coupon hunting master. Check newspapers, online platforms, and even your local store's website for savings opportunities.
Before you venture to the supermarket, examine your pantry and fridge. This reveals what you already have, helping you craft a shopping list that avoids unnecessary procurements.
Compare prices between different brands and opt for store-brand goods which are often just as good but cost less. And don't forget to take into account the total cost per unit, not just the sticker price. When it comes to produce, select seasonal fruits which are usually more cheap. Ultimately, a little planning and resourcefulness can significantly reduce your grocery bill, leaving you with more cash to spend on the things that truly count.

Reduce Regular Spending: Easy Tips & Tricks
Cutting back on everyday spending doesn't have to be a painful process. Start by making a budget to monitor where your money is going. Examine for spots where you can reduce expenses, such as takeout food. Consider cooking more food yourself to strive money. Moreover, compare prices on products to confirm you're getting the greatest value.
- Employ cash instead of credit cards.
- Uncover free or inexpensive entertainment.
- Reduce memberships you don't use regularly.
By incorporating these straightforward tips, you can efficiently decrease your regular spending and free up more money towards your financial goals.

Dominate Your Budget with These Savings Secrets
Tired of feeling worried about money? Worried that your expenses are getting out of hand? You're not alone! Many check here people struggle with budgeting, but it doesn't have to be a pain. With a few simple strategies, you can conquer your budget and attain your financial aspirations.
Here are some hacks to help you reduce money:
* Record Your Expenses
Initiate by understanding where your money is going. Leverage a budgeting app, spreadsheet, or even a simple notebook to maintain of every purchase.
* Create a Budget
Once you know how much money you're using, you can design a budget that fits your requirements. Assign your income to necessary expenses first, then consider your wants.
* Identify Areas to Reduce
Review for areas where you can decrease your spending. Can you bargain lower prices on bills? Are there any plans you're not using?
* Establish Financial Targets
Setting financial targets can help you stay motivated. What are you saving for? A new house? Retirement? Understanding your goals will make it easier to stick to your budget.
